Central Garden & Pet Co. Financial Update
Central Garden & Pet Co. (NASDAQ: CGC) released its fiscal 2026 results on August 5, 2026, and announced forward‑looking guidance on August 6, 2026. The company, a consumer staples manufacturer headquartered in Walnut Creek, focuses on branded and private‑label household products, including lawn and garden consumables and pet supplies.
Fiscal 2026 Earnings Guidance
- On August 6, the company signalled a non‑GAAP earnings per share (EPS) of $2.85 or better for fiscal 2026.
- This guidance represents a notable upgrade compared to the previous quarter’s figures and reflects management’s confidence in continued revenue growth and cost discipline.
Q3 Fiscal 2026 Results
- In its Q3 report released on August 5, Central Garden & Pet reported a non‑GAAP EPS of $1.54, surpassing analyst expectations by $0.01.
- Gross and operating margins expanded relative to the prior quarter, indicating effective cost management and pricing power across its product lines.
- The company highlighted robust demand in the lawn, garden, and pet categories, contributing to the margin improvement.

Market Context
- As of August 4, 2026, CGC closed at $44.06 per share, trading within a 52‑week range of $28.77 to $45.78.
- The company’s market capitalization stands at approximately $2.76 billion, with a price‑earnings ratio of 15.7.
